Here's my pitch for the 60's toons
Unique pairings: such as Daffy and Speedy, and new characters such as Cool Cat
Backgrounds: More of a clean, postmodernist look with more color
Story line: simple, derivative and slapstic heavy
I can't get there on the music and so I won't even try.
Do they beat the classics of the 40's and 50's?
Probably not but I think the 60's toons are vastly under-rated

If that meant just the ones made before the changeover to DePatie-Freleng from what was left of Termite Terrace, I'd agree in a second. But since your view also seems to cover all of the Daffy/Speedy series and the post-Chuck Jones Road Runner shorts, it's not so easy to nod. (Forgetting poor R--- L------, who's already been dissed to the limit by me and a bunch of other folk elsewhere in the Forums, I'll at least allow that Daffy/Speedy was a workable idea in a few shorts. Trouble is, the body of 'em made it impossible to remember which ones were the good ones (as I still can't do)! (Heavy sigh...)
